The new, 30-seat sister to the Roscoe Village trattoria's serving the same rotating farm-to-table/handmade pasta menu (Wagyu beef carpaccio, baked polenta w/ seven-mushroom ragu, etc); they're also offering the seemingly impossible combo of BYOB and a fully-stocked bar, from one select local brew, to dirty martinis, to $4 house wines, to a vino deal where if you buy one bottle, you get one free upon your next visit -- you know, one of those BOBYGOFUYNV deals.
They're staying open until at least midnight on the weekends. Eye gorge at TerragustoCafe.com
340 W Armitage Ave, at Orleans; Lincoln Park; 773.248.2777
